Pro-soccer player Hope Solo makes strong accusations against "Dancing With The Stars" cast member Maksim Chmerkovskiy in her new memoir, saying that he was physically aggressive and verbally abusive towards her during their rehearsals last year.
BBC World Productions, which produces the ballroom competition series, and ABC, which airs the show, declined to comment about the matter when reached by OnTheRedCarpet.com. (NOTE: Both ABC, OnTheRedCarpet.com and parent firm KABC Television are owned by the Walt Disney Company.)

Hope Solo says she wishes fans could have seen more of her and partner Maksim Chmerkovskiy's "positive moments" on "Dancing With The Stars."
The two were eliminated on Tuesday's results show, leaving fellow celebrities Ricki Lake, J.R. Martinez and Rob Kardashian to battle it out to win the 13th season of the ABC reality series.
Hope Solo says she may be an Olympic athlete, but boy is she sore from performing on "Dancing with the Stars."
The 30-year-old starting goalkeeper for the United States women's soccer team and partner Maksim Chmerovskiy, 31, received a score of 27 out of 30 from the judges for their Quickstep, and 25 out of 30 for their Jive in week 8 of ABC's hit celebrity ballroom dancing series. The pair earned the second highest combined score of the night with a 52, placing them in a tie for second with past front-runners Ricki Lake and Derek Hough.

Hope Solo says she doesn't care what anybody thinks, and just wants to enjoy the moment with Maks after week 7 of "Dancing with the Stars."
The 30-year-old starting goalkeeper for the United States women's soccer team and partner Maksim Chmerovskiy, 31, received a score of 24 out of 30 from the judges for their spooky Samba in week 7 of ABC's hit celebrity ballroom dancing series (read recap). The pair earned a score placing them in the bottom three, tied with David Arquette and Kym Johnson.
